The Executive Vice President of the Republic, Delcy Rodríguez, announced the decision to request the immediate suspension of energy cooperation agreements with Trinidad and Tobago, due to the decision by their Prime Minister Kamla Persad-Bissessar to align herself with a hostile agenda promoted by the United States (US) against Venezuela.
The measure was announced this Monday by the Vice President and Minister of People’s Power for Hydrocarbons, following a joint meeting of her office’s board of directors and Petróleos de Venezuela (PDVSA). The central reason for this decision lies in the position of the Trinidadian leader, who has joined the escalation of aggression against Venezuela with false flag provocations, the purpose of which is to fuel a war in the region.
Vice President Rodríguez explained that President Nicolás Maduro will be asked for the denounce and immediate suspension of the Macro Agreement on Energy Cooperation, signed between the two nations in 2015. This agreement, which was originally valid for 10 years and was renewed for another five years last February, includes a clause that allows either party to denounce it. The direct consequence of this action would be the suspension of all gas agreements currently held between Venezuela and Trinidad and Tobago.
The proposal by the Ministry for Hydrocarbons is based on the actions by Prime Minister Persad-Bissessar in adhering to Washington’s war-mongering agenda, as Rodríguez explained, also quoting statements by US Secretary of State Marco Rubio regarding a plan “to steal gas from Venezuelans» and benefit Trinidad and Tobago, within the framework of a war over oil and gas resources.
